繁体   English   中英

将表中的列值作为参数传递给存储过程sql

[英]Passing column values from a table as parameter to a stored procedure sql

我有一个接受两个值的存储过程。 存储过程如下所示: SP_Test(ID1,ID2)

我有一个Oracle表T1,其中有两列ID1和ID2。 我想从该表中读取每一行,并将参数(ID1和ID2)传递给存储过程SP_Test。

我该如何实现?

谢谢阿努莎

循环吗?

begin
  for cur_r in (select id1, id2 from t1) loop
    sp_test (cur_r.id1, cur_r.id2);
  end loop;
end;

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M